2-Amino-3-chloropyrazine Use and Manufacturing
2, 3-Dichloropyrazine (5.0 g, 33.6 mmol) and 28percent ammonia water (20 mL) were placed in a tube, sealed and stirred at 100° C. for 18 hours. The reaction solution was diluted with water, the resultant solid substance was obtained by filtration to obtain 3-chloropyrazine-2-amine (3.46 g, 100percent) as a white solid substance.MS (ESI) m/z=130 (M+H)A suspension of 2, 3-dichloropyrazine (3.5 g, 0.023 mol) in 25 percent aqueous ammonia (20 mL) and THF (20 mL) was heated at 100°C for 18 h in a steel bomb. The reaction was cooled to ambient temperature and the resulting crude material was evaporated to minimum. The residual material was triturated with water (15 mL), filtered and dried to afford 2-amino-3-chloropyrazine as a buff- coloured crystalline solid (2.75 g, 90percent). MS (ES+) m/z: 130. [0440] To 2, 3-dichloropyrazine (20.0 g, 135 mmol) in a 250mL sealed tube was added NH40H (50.0 g, 1.43 mol). Theresulting solution was stirred overnight at 100° C.
